How to Buy Web Hosting with Bitcoin + Other Crypto

Unlike most markets, the web services industry caught on early about the benefits of accepting crypto payments. There are a diverse assortment of companies who are perfectly happy to host your website in exchange for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ies. Read on for a helpful guide detailing some of your best options for buying web hosting with crypto, which wallets you can use and the cryptocurrencies hosting providers accept.

How to pay for hosting with crypto

You have two primary choices when it comes to paying for web hosting with crypto:

Sign up with a service provider that accepts direct crypto payments from your walletPay with the BitPay Card, a debit card that can be topped off from your crypto wallet

Web hosting companies that accept crypto payments

Today, more web hosting companies than ever are accepting direct crypto payments.

Altus HostProvides a range of web services across Europe (Netherlands, Sweden, Switzerland, Bulgaria and Serbia), including business web hosting, VPS hosting, reseller hosting and dedicated servers.

HOSTKEYWeb services company offering an array of dedicated web servers, from entry-level options up through high-performance GPU servers and private cloud solutions. Its servers are hosted in TIER III data centers in the U.S. and the Netherlands.

VultrWith datacenters strategically positioned at 27 sites around the globe, Vultr offers standardized, highly reliable, high-performance cloud compute environments to users worldwide.

GandiFrench web services provider offering domain names, web hosting, email and SSL certificates with more than 20 years in business and employees spanning 3 continents.

NamecheapU.S.-based budget domain name and web hosting provider with more than 10 million domains and 11 million registered users.

Paying a hosting invoice directly from your wallet

BitPay makes it easy to pay hosting invoices from any wallet using Bitcoin and the top cryptocurrencies.

Step 1: At checkout, select BitPay as your payment method.

BitPay is the safest and most secure way to pay online.

Step 2: Select Begin Payment.

Depending on the merchant you are paying or the transaction amount, you may be prompted to verify for BitPay ID. Don’t have a BitPay ID? Sign up to get started. BitPay ID is a simple way to manage your payments information with BitPay and simplify logins for multiple BitPay products. All that is required is an email and password. The one-time verification requirement is for people making BitPay merchant or prepaid payments of $3,000+, initiating refund requests for amounts of $1000+, or receiving BitPay payouts.

Step 3: Select your wallet.

BitPay supports over 100 of the most popular cryptocurrency wallets.

Step 4: Select your cryptocurrency.

BitPay supports the most popular cryptocurrencies. We are constantly evaluating and adding more. You may be asked to enter your email address if you did not already sign in with your BitPay ID. Your email will be used to receive payment information and process refunds.

Step 5: Scan the QR code with your wallet app or input the merchant’s receiving wallet info manually into your wallet to complete the transaction.

You’ll see the payment reflected on the invoice instantly once you validate the payment in your wallet. Remember to send your payment during the 15-minute payment window.

How to use the BitPay Card to pay for hosting

The BitPay Card is one of the most flexible ways to take your crypto spending power anywhere you go, whether you’re using it to purchase web hosting, for everyday purchases or anything in between. Simply load up your card using your BitPay Wallet and you’re ready to use it at any web hosting company that accepts Mastercard, anywhere in the world.

Which cryptocurrencies can I use to pay for hosting?

BitPay supports payments using the top cryptocurrencies and stablecoins. Exact coins supported will vary by hosting merchant, but currently BitPay supports payments made with the follow cryptocurrencies:

Bitcoin (BTC), Ether (ETH), Bitcoin Cash (BCH), Dogecoin (DOGE), Shiba Inu (SHIB), Litecoin (LTC), ApeCoin (APE), Polygon (MATIC), Dai (DAI), USD Coin (USDC), Binance USD (BUSD), Wrapped Bitcoin (WBTC), Pax Dollar (USDP), Gemini Dollar (GUSD) and Euro Coin (EUROC). We are constantly evaluating and adding support for new coins.

Which wallets can I use to pay for hosting with crypto?

Paying for web hosting services with crypto can be done with virtually any wallet. BitPay and its partner merchants support a wide range of crypto wallets, including the BitPay Wallet, Trezor, Electrum, Ledger, Coinbase, Kraken, Bitcoin Core, Trust Wallet and nearly 100 others. Benefits of paying for hosting with crypto

Getting started paying for web hosting services with crypto is easy, and doing so includes many benefits for business and personal use alike.

Prioritizing privacy

Privacy is a top priority for both crypto users and website owners. Paying for web hosting services with cryptocurrency allows you to retain your anonymity and shield your identity.

Cheaper and faster payments

Many web hosting providers are located offshore. That can mean long wait times for conventional payments to clear, not to mention pricey international wire transfer fees. You can slash those charges to virtually nothing and settle payments instantly when you pay with Bitcoin or another cryptocurrency instead.

No bank account needed

Maybe you don’t have a traditional bank account, or you simply don’t want to share your banking or credit card details with a third party. Paying for web hosting with crypto enables you to get all of the services you need, no bank account required.

Other web services you can pay for with crypto

Hosting is just the tip of the iceberg when it comes to web services you can pay for with crypto. Some of the many others that accept crypto payments include:

Servers

Web servers store and protect your website’s data, and display content to site visitors. Those storage fees can add up, depending on your website traffic, so it’s convenient to have the option to pay in crypto.

VPNs

Virtual Private Networks (VPNs) allow users to obscure their identity and location by creating a private network within a regular public network. Anonymity is a key feature of both VPNs and cryptocurrency, so naturally there are numerous VPN services that accept crypto payments.

Domain names

Domain names, often called web addresses, are how visitors find your website on the internet. Learn about paying in crypto when buying your next domain.

DDoS protection

Protect your website from hacks and distributed denial of service (DDoS) attacks with an automatic security monitoring service, paid for with crypto.
